Joel M. Gelfand is a scholar working on Immunology, Dermatology and Rheumat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Joel M. Gelfand has authored 274 papers receiving a total of 20.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 166 papers in Immunology, 122 papers in Dermatology and 67 papers in Rheumatology. Recurrent topics in Joel M. Gelfand’s work include Psoriasis: Treatment and Pathogenesis (152 papers), Dermatology and Skin Diseases (91 papers) and Spondyloarthritis Studies and Treatments (42 papers). Joel M. Gelfand is often cited by papers focused on Psoriasis: Treatment and Pathogenesis (152 papers), Dermatology and Skin Diseases (91 papers) and Spondyloarthritis Studies and Treatments (42 papers). Joel M. Gelfand collaborates with scholars based in United States, Iceland and United Kingdom. Joel M. Gelfand's co-authors include Daniel B. Shin, David J. Margolis, Andrea B. Troxel, Andrea L. Neimann, Xingmei Wang, Nehal N. Mehta, Alexis Ogdie, Shanu Kohli Kurd, Rahat S. Azfar and Junko Takeshita and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Circulation.
